We present herein a highly atroposelective indolization for the efficient synthesis of 1,1′-biheteroaryls bearing a chiral N–N axis. Under the cooperative catalysis of chiral phosphoric acid and InBr3, the reactions between 2,3-diketoesters and 1,3-dione-derived enamines resulted in a highly enantioselective construction of 1,1′-pyrrole-indoles with up to 92% yield, 94% enantiomeric excess (ee), or bisindoles in up to 92% ee. Derivatizations of these compounds to diverse functionalized N–N linked axially chiral biheteroaryls have also been demonstrated.
